Electrician Degree, Certificate and Diploma Options

Whitesburg TN electrician on power line poleThere are three general ways to get electrician training in a vocational or trade school near Whitesburg TN. You may enroll in a diploma or certificate program, or receive an Associate Degree. Bachelor’s Degrees are obtainable at certain schools, but are not as common as the first three alternatives. Frequently these programs are offered combined with an apprenticeship, which are mandated by the majority of states to become licensed or if you would like to become certified. Following are brief explanations of the three most common programs available.

  • Diploma and Certificate Programs are generally provided by Tennessee trade and technical schools and take approximately a year to finish. They furnish a good foundation and are geared towards students who want to join an apprenticeship faster as a journeyman electrician.
  • Associate Degrees require two years to complete and are offered by Tennessee community colleges, usually as an Associate Degree in Electrical Technology. They furnish a more comprehensive education while supplying the foundation that readies students to enter into their apprenticeship program.

As earlier stated, Bachelor’s Degree programs are available at certain Tennessee institutions, but are less popular at four years than the other briefer programs. Many states require that an apprenticeship of no less than 2 years and more typically four years be carried out before licensing. Because of that, the majority of students are eager to begin their paid apprenticeship, especially if it’s not a component of their academic program.

Electrician License and Certification Prerequisites

Whitesburg TN electrician wiring boxElectricians in Whitesburg TN can perform a vast array of duties, including testing, installing and replacing electrical systems, and making sure that the wiring in houses and buildings are up to code standards. After finishing an apprenticeship, journeyman electricians are mandated to become licensed in the majority of states or municipalities. The length of apprenticeship differs by state, but generally about four to five years of prior experience is called for before taking the licensing examination. The exams usually test electrical theory and general knowledge, in addition to understanding of the National Electrical Code (NEC). Obtaining certification is also a voluntary method for an electrician to distinguish him or herself as a experienced and skilled professional. The certifications available vary by state and can be obtained in various specializations, such as cable splicing as an example. The certification process in most cases includes 3 levels of proficiency:

  • An experience requirement
  • Passing a written exam
  • Passing a practical exam

Examples of certifying agencies include the National Joint Apprenticeship and Training Committee (NJATC) as well as the National Institute for Certification in Engineering Technologies (NICET). Enrolling in Electrician Schools Online

Whitesburg TN student attending electrician school onlineAn option that you may have looked at is choosing an electrician online school to earn a certificate or degree. Even though online training programs are becoming more prevalent as a way of attending class without the need for travel, in this case they are not entirely internet based. Pretty much all electrician schools require some attendance on-campus to receive practical hands-on training. But since the rest of the classes may be accessed online, distance learning might be a more practical choice for students that have limited time for schooling. And as an added benefit many online schools have a lower tuition cost compared to their traditional alternatives. Travelling expenses from Whitesburg TN are also minimized and some of the study materials can be accessed online also. Each of these advantages can make online electrician vocational schools more affordable and convenient. And a number are fully accredited, which we will discuss in our questions to ask checklist.

Accreditation.  Many electrician technical programs have earned either a regional or a national accreditation. They may receive Institutional Accreditation, which focuses on the school’s programs overall, or Programmatic Accreditation, which pertains to a specific program, such as electrical technology. Confirm that the Whitesburg TN program is accredited by a U.S. Department of Education approved accrediting agency, for instance the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ology. Along with helping make certain that you receive a superior education, it can help in securing financial aid or student loans, which are in many cases not available for non-accredited programs. Also, a number of states mandate that the electrician training program be accredited for it to be approved for licensing.

    Whitesburg, Tennessee

    Whitesburg is an unincorporated community in eastern Hamblen County, Tennessee.[1] The small, rural community is located along U.S. Route 11E. Whitesburg is bordered by Russellville on the west and Bulls Gap on the east. A U.S. post office and two schools, both parts of the Hamblen County school system, are located in Whitesburg. Whitesburg is a close, mainly farming community. It is home to a variety of people, from farmers to lawyers.
